A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Existing small pile drivers cannot maintain stability during hammering, causing the shaft to tilt, and the pneumatic drive method is inefficient and cannot meet the requirements of high-efficiency pile driving.

Method used

The hammerhead is retracted by a winding device and impacted rapidly by gravity. Combined with the sliding connection between the carriage and the track, the rod is ensured to enter the ground vertically. Power transmission and separation are achieved through a hydraulic cylinder and docking wheel system, ensuring the stability and efficiency of the hammering.

Benefits of technology

It improves the stability and efficiency of pile driving, eliminates the need for manual support, ensures that the pile enters the ground vertically, and enhances the hammering force and operational safety.

Abstract

The utility model relates to the technical field of small pile driving equipment, in particular to a pile driver with a winding guiding function. Comprising a vertical frame, and vertically arranged rails are symmetrically arranged in the vertical frame; the two sides of the sliding frame are in sliding connection with the rails, a winding device is arranged above the sliding frame, the winding device is connected with a hammer head through a rope body, and a detachable fixing part is arranged below the sliding frame; the hammer head is driven to be retracted through the winding device, hammering operation is rapidly completed through gravity, the overall stability and piling efficiency are greatly improved, the sliding frame is guided to move downwards through the rail, the vertical frame is matched, and it is guaranteed that the rod body vertically goes deep into the ground.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to small -size piling equipment technical field especially relates to a winding direction's pile driver. BACKGROUND

[0002] Pile driver as a kind of common engineering equipment in construction, before construction, to ensure the closed nature of site, realize safe construction, usually use small -size pile driver to be inserted into underground with pole body, and steel wire net is laid to form fence, currently, small -size pneumatic pile driver is usually used to impact operation, hammering process needs to be manually supported whole operation, cannot keep stability, cause pole body to be inclined to enter underground, affect subsequent laying operation, and the way of pneumatic drive is used, hammering force is smaller, frequency is lower, reduce the piling efficiency. [0029] Specific implementation manner one: in combination with Figures 1-7 the figure, a winding guide pile driver, comprising: stand 1, the inside of stand 1 is symmetrically provided with vertically arranged track 101; sliding frame 2, the two sides of sliding frame 2 are slidably connected with track 101, and the upper portion of sliding frame 2 is provided with winding device 3, winding device 3 is connected with hammer head 4 through a rope body, and the lower portion of sliding frame 2 is provided with detachable fixed part 5;

[0030] The stand 1 is moved to the piling area, the sliding frame 2 is lifted upward as a whole, the rod body is loaded into the fixed part 5, then the winding device 3 is started to drive the winding operation of the rope body, the hammer head 4 reaches the specified height, the power is quickly separated, the hammer head 4 is impacted downward under the action of gravity, the hammering operation on the rod body is realized, then the winding device 3 is recovered again, and the above process is repeated until the rod body is hammered to the specified depth. Compared with the traditional starting operation, the impact force generated by the weight of the hammer head 4 and the downward descent is utilized, the hammering force is greatly improved, the sliding frame 2 and the track 101 form a downward sliding connection, the hammering process can always be downward, the hammering quality is improved, and manual intervention is not required in the middle, so that the operation risk is avoided.

[0031] Preferred embodiment, in combination with Figure 4 and Figure 5As shown, the winding device 3 comprises a support shaft 6, a mounting frame 7 and a second interface wheel 8; both ends of the support shaft 6 are pivotally connected above the sliding frame 2, a winding drum 601 is installed in the middle of the support shaft 6, the winding drum 601 is fixedly connected with the other end of the rope body, and the left end of the support shaft 6 is key-connected with a first interface wheel 602; the mounting frame 7 is arranged to the left side of the first interface wheel 602, and a motor 701 and a hydraulic cylinder 702 are sequentially arranged on the mounting frame 7; a guide shaft 703 is installed on the motor 701, and the guide shaft 703 is arranged concentrically with the support shaft 6; the second interface wheel 8 is slidingly connected with the guide shaft 703 and can transmit torque, the guide shaft 703 has a structure similar to that of a spline shaft, the edge of the second interface wheel 8 is clamped and connected with the hydraulic cylinder 702, so as to push the second interface wheel 8 to displace along the guide shaft 703 without affecting the rotation of the second interface wheel 8; the second interface wheel 8 is pushed to displace along the guide shaft 703 by the hydraulic cylinder 702, so as to realize the interfacing of the second interface wheel 8 with the first interface wheel 602, and the transmission of power is completed by using friction, the interfacing and separating speed is fast, and the winding operation of the hammer head 4 can be satisfied.

[0032] In a preferred embodiment, in combination with Figure 6 and Figure 7 As shown, the first interface wheel 602 is provided with a plurality of tooth patterns 603, and the tooth patterns 603 have a triangular cross section; meanwhile, the second interface wheel 8 is provided with a contact layer 801 made of rubber, after interfacing, the tooth patterns 603 are pressed into the contact layer 801 to form a certain deformation, and the remaining part of the contact layer 801 is in contact with the surface of the first interface wheel 602 to increase the contact friction and enhance the transmission capacity, which is suitable for the case that the hammer head 4 is heavy.

[0033] In a preferred embodiment, in combination with Figure 6 and Figure 7 As shown, the first interface wheel 602 is uniformly provided with a plurality of counterbores 604; the second interface wheel 8 is provided with a plurality of pin columns 802 matched with the counterbores 604, the pin columns 802 are inserted into the counterbores 604 to replace the friction transmission, the transmission is more stable, and the hammer head 4 with a relatively large weight can be supported.

[0034] In a preferred embodiment, in combination with Figures 4-7As shown, the left side of the second docking wheel 8 is welded with two cylindrical rods 803, and the left end of the cylindrical rod 803 penetrates the locking disc 804 to form a sliding connection, while the cylindrical rod 803 is sleeved with a spring 805, one end of the spring 805 is in contact with the second docking wheel 8, and the other end is in contact with the locking disc 804, the center of the locking disc 804 is provided with a positioning sliding groove 806 matched with the guide shaft 703, through the cooperation of the positioning sliding groove 806 and the guide shaft 703, axial displacement along the guide shaft 703 can be realized, and the transmission of torque is also maintained. By using the support of the elastic force of the spring 805, when the pin column 802 and the counterbore 604 are in a misaligned state, the compression of the spring 805 can be realized by the pushing of the hydraulic cylinder 702, and in the rotating process, the pin column 802 and the counterbore 604 are aligned to realize rapid docking and insertion by using the elastic force, and the transmission connection is completed.

[0035] In a preferred embodiment, in combination with Figure 4 and Figure 5 As shown, the pushing rod of the hydraulic cylinder 702 is provided with a clamping plate 704 in contact with the locking disc 804, and the clamping plate 704 has a gap above, and the width of the gap is equal to the thickness of the locking disc 804, so as to clamp the edge of the locking disc 804 and not affect the rotation of the locking disc 804; wherein the locking disc 804 and the clamping plate 704 can be made of wear-resistant materials, and the width of the gap can be slightly larger than the thickness of the locking disc 804.

[0036] In a preferred embodiment, in combination with Figure 4 As shown, the middle part of the sliding frame 2 is provided with a limiting channel 201, which can realize the limiting and guiding of the hammer head 4 and improve the safety.

[0037] In a preferred embodiment, in combination with Figure 3 As shown, the outer wall of the fixed part 5 is provided with a fixing screw 501, and the fixing screw 501 is in threaded connection with the fixed part 5. The fixing screw 501 can be used to position the rod body to prevent slipping. An external thread is processed on the upper part of the fixed part 5, and a threaded sleeve is arranged on the bottom of the sliding frame 2. The two are connected to realize detachable connection.

[0038] In a preferred embodiment, in combination with Figure 2 As shown, the lower part of the sliding frame 2 is provided with a plurality of damping blocks 202, which are made of rubber material and can absorb part of the vibration force generated by the hammering of the hammer head 4 on the lower part of the sliding frame 2.
